		<description>I&#039;m now reading  Wang Gangwu(Ex-dean of Univ.of HongKong)&#039;.”中華文明と中国のゆくえ&quot;sconcepts of Chinese civilization there are difinitely diffrent from that of Huntington of whom regard it as &quot;Confucius&quot;civilization.

And reading all that and I have a feeling that these authors,mostly Chinese,now consider the Chinese civilization is ｍｕｃh more of a polity that those who identify with belong.Perhaps because Wang was born in Indonesia and raised in Malaysia,woeked in HongKong and now in Singapore,he may be cautious about expanding the category to the neighboring countries like Japan and Vietnam for that may create &quot;China Threat syndrome&quot;.

I have been purchasing”and 創元社&#039;s &quot;図説　中国文明史&quot;（total of ten volumes and each costs about 3500 Yen,but definitely worth for).And that is a lot more sino-centric.Adding Mongols,Tibetans and Manchu&#039;s into Chinese civilizations.Something people in the independent Mongolia would dare not to say.

Yomiuri is doing the series of interview of Umezao Tadao梅棹忠夫,ethnologist and former director of National Ethnological Museum in Osaka.He regards Japan had become it&#039;s own civilization after Meiji restoration by cutting the umbilical cord from Chinese civilization.He has been proclaiming of abolishment of Kanji.
Ｔｈｅｓｅ thesis are for some reason,pretty common among Japanese academics expertised in Mongolian studies.(I.g Tanaka Katsuhiko,Okada Hidehiro,Sugiyama Masaaki and many more).Perhaps the idea of &quot;Mongolian civilization&quot;had gave them intellectual inspiration of independent &quot;Japanese civilization&quot;from Chinese influence.These academic ideas are being popularized by the works of say,the
management guru and ex-Economic Plan Agency director Sakaiya Taichi堺屋太一.He has been writing novel of life of Chinghis Khan on Nikkei for the past few years and volume 1 and 2 is currently in the top sellers list in the booshops of Tokyo.</description>
